According to Aerion, the AS2 will accommodate 8 to 12 passengers in a … Its projected cruise speed is Mach 1.4 (1,729km/h or 1,074mph), resulting in a New York-London flight time of four hours. Designed to be environmentally responsible from first flight, the AS2 is the first supersonic aircraft designed to be powered by 100 percent engineered synthetic fuel and reach supersonic speeds without the need for an afterburner. Foreseen as a trijet, the Aerion AS2 will be able to fly 4,750 nautical miles at Mach 1.4 or over 5,000 nautical miles at Mach 0.95.
